A Career Advancement Programme in Resource Allocation using Machine Learning equips participants with the skills to optimize resource deployment across various sectors. This program focuses on leveraging machine learning algorithms for improved efficiency and strategic decision-making.
Learning outcomes include mastering predictive modeling techniques for resource forecasting, understanding optimization algorithms for efficient allocation, and developing proficiency in data analysis and visualization for informed resource management. Participants will also gain experience in implementing machine learning models within real-world resource allocation scenarios.
The programme duration typically spans several months, balancing theoretical learning with practical application through case studies and hands-on projects. The curriculum is designed to be flexible and adaptable to the needs of working professionals, incorporating both online and potentially in-person components.
Industry relevance is paramount. This Career Advancement Programme in Resource Allocation using Machine Learning directly addresses the growing demand for data-driven decision-making in diverse fields like supply chain management, logistics, project management, and even human resource management. Graduates will be well-prepared for roles involving advanced analytics, predictive modeling, and optimization strategies.
The program integrates tools and technologies like Python, R, and specialized machine learning libraries, ensuring participants gain practical expertise in the most relevant software used for data science and resource optimization. This practical, hands-on approach enhances employability and prepares individuals for immediate impact within their chosen industry.

Machine learning algorithms analyze employee skills, performance data, and career aspirations to identify skill gaps and tailor personalized learning pathways. This data-driven approach optimizes training investments, accelerates career progression, and improves employee retention, addressing the urgent need for upskilling and reskilling highlighted in recent UK government reports. Effective resource allocation through these programmes is crucial for business competitiveness in this evolving landscape.
